Brown recluse spiders are tiny yet hazardous spiders that can hide in dark corners, closets, and clothing. Their bites may not be felt immediately, but symptoms can develop into redness, swelling, and discomfort over several days and recovery usually requires several weeks, so addressing bites quickly is essential.
Unlike many spiders, brown recluses do not build neat webs, making them difficult to spot until a bite occurs. Because of their secretive nature, it’s important to take preventative measures before an infestation spreads.

When you travel, one of the biggest fears is unknowingly bringing bed bugs back home. Though they might not seem dangerous, bed bugs are among the most irritating household pests. They’re known for biting repeatedly, leaving red and itchy bumps that can be painful if left untreated. Beyond the itching, bed bug bites can lead to anxiety and discomfort that disrupts daily life.
